/*
* scan.h - the jam yacc scanner
*
* External functions:
* yyerror( char *s ) - print a parsing error message.
* yyfparse( char *s ) - scan include file s.
* yylex() - parse the next token, returning its type.
* yymode() - adjust lexicon of scanner.
* yyparse() - declaration for yacc parser.
* yyanyerrors() - indicate if any parsing errors occured.
*
* The yymode() function is for the parser to adjust the lexicon of the scanner.
* Aside from normal keyword scanning, there is a mode to handle action strings
* (look only for the closing }) and a mode to ignore most keywords when looking
* for a punctuation keyword. This allows non-punctuation keywords to be used in
* lists without quoting.
*/

#define SCAN_NORMAL 0 /* normal parsing */
#define SCAN_STRING 1 /* look only for matching } */
#define SCAN_PUNCT 2 /* only punctuation keywords */
#define SCAN_COND 3 /* look for operators that can appear in conditions. */
#define SCAN_PARAMS 4 /* The parameters of a rule "()*?+" */
#define SCAN_CALL 5 /* Inside a rule call. [].*/
#define SCAN_CASE 6 /* A case statement. We only recognize ':' as special. */
#define SCAN_CONDB 7 /* The beginning of a condition (ignores leading comparison operators, so that if <x> in $(y) works.)*/
#define SCAN_ASSIGN 8 /* The list may be terminated by an assignment operator. */
#define SCAN_XASSIGN 9 /* The next token might be an assignment, but to token afterwards cannot. */
